How much are dance classes?

Kids group dance lessons cost $60 to $200 per month, or $40 per week on average. Private dance lessons for adults cost $50 to $85 per hour, depending on the location, dance type, number of lessons, and session length.

Wedding dance lessons cost $50 to $150 per hour or $500 to $2,500 for a package of 10 to 20 classes.

What should I wear to a dance class?

Most dance classes are casual and focus more on comfort and form than style. What you wear to a dance class depends on the dance type:

  • Ballet and jazz require form-fitting clothes so your form and posture is visible.
  • Wear loose, comfortable clothes and shoes to contemporary or street classes.
  • Wear fitness or leisure clothes and tap shoes to tap dance lessons.
  • Wear casual clothes, smooth-soled shoes, or dresses to ballroom, tango, or salsa classes.

How long are dance classes?

Most dance classes last 30 to 90 minutes and meet 1 to 5 times per week, depending on the dance type and age range. Dance classes for children tend to meet more often for shorter sessions because children tend to benefit more from frequent, consistent lessons. Casual adult lessons tend to meet fewer times per week but are usually longer.
